Chevy - 94- Cavalier - injector problems

Anyone

I have a 94 2.2l Cavalier 200,000 miles. About 6 months ago the number 1 and 4 injector started leaking. externally .. I can smell and see the gas traces. it still runs great, just smells of gas. I have bought replacment o-ring kits and changed each one 4 times now. Cleaned the area where it seats allowed it to dry, lubed the o-rings before insertion. I even got the POP sound when they went in, but they still leak, sometimes more sometimes less.

1) Leaks different amount eachtime I change them 2) Doesn't leak for a day or two afterwards 3) Has been leaking and then stopped for awhile and then started again ???? 4) The blue o-rings fit snugly, and give a good resistance when going in. 5) The kit comes with 4 o-rings one small for the bottom, one blue for the top ..do the other 2 go anywhere .. is this what i am missing ? they are the same size as the blue one but not as thick.

I can't find instructions for this anywhere, local machanics have said it's a hit and miss sort of thing. I was going to pull a non-leaking one to look and see if I am missing anything, but I would hate to have a 3rd leaking. I can't afford to take it anywhere ... any tips ??

I don't have a 94 book but looking at the 96 book the 2.4l engine has port FE and the 2.2 l has throttle body FE. The injectors show three O rings. Two on the bottom are the same size but different material. They have to be installed in the right order (black top, brown bottom). Try your local library for service manuals that cover your engine or get one from a local parts store. It is a lot cheaper than blowing up the engine. I got the above info from the 96 Helm manual.
